Job description

Operates para-transit vehicles of various sizes in response to scheduled pickup assignments and in accordance with specific manifest instructions. Provides assistance to passengers as needed, collects appropriate fares, assures comfort and safety, and completes required daily inspections and reports.

Environmental Factors

Work is performed in a transit vehicle and in a transit operations traffic environment. The employee is required to exit the vehicle to ensure safe operations and to assist passengers.

Physical Factors

Moderate physical requirements, including frequent bending, stooping, crouching, kneeling, squatting, pushing/pulling, lifting, carrying, and reaching from all levels.

Work Situation Factors

The position involves competing demands, performing multiple tasks, working to deadlines, and frequent work at night and beyond normal business hours. Regular attendance is essential to ensure service continuity. The position is subject to drug testing per applicable State and Federal regulations and City of Las Cruces policy.

  • Operates transit vehicles according to demand-responsive schedules/manifest to provide safe, secure, and assistive mobility services to eligible participants.
  • Assists riders with boarding and disembarking, secures mobility aids, and provides information on transit services, destinations, stops, policies, fares, and schedules.
  • Collects fares accurately, performs daily vehicle inspections, maintains order, and contacts police if safety or behavior issues cannot be resolved.
  • Completes and submits all required reports, cooperates with investigations, and attends scheduled transit training.
  • Contributes to improving operations, reducing turnaround times, streamlining processes, and enhancing customer service.
  • Assists with data collection, outreach activities, and distribution of customer literature.

Qualifications include a high school diploma plus six months of customer service experience. A combination of education, experience, and training may be considered. Prior experience operating passenger transport vehicles, working with the elderly or disabled, and bilingual skills (English/Spanish) are preferred.

Licenses/Certifications

Valid driver’s license required with an acceptable driving record. Specific license requirements may apply.

Knowledge of: City and state traffic regulations, signs & signals, safety procedures, and City policies.

Skills in: Safe operation of transit vehicles, reading maps and schedules, quick reaction to safety or security issues, and courteous customer service.

Ability to: Prioritize tasks, communicate effectively both verbally and in writing, and maintain effective relations with colleagues and the public.
